Breed Characteristics: What to Expect from Your Cavapoo Puppy

Before we dive into the specifics of finding a Cavapoo puppy in Minnesota, let’s take a closer look at the breed itself. Cavapoos are a cross between a Cavalier King Charles Spaniel and a Poodle, which means they inherit the best traits from both parents. Here are a few key characteristics to expect from your Cavapoo puppy:

* Size: Cavapoos typically weigh between 10-18 pounds and stand between 10-14 inches tall at the shoulder.
* Coat: Cavapoos have a low-shedding coat that requires regular grooming to prevent matting and tangling.
* Temperament: Cavapoos are known for their gentle, affectionate nature, making them an excellent choice for families with children.
* Energy Level: Cavapoos are relatively low-maintenance when it comes to exercise, requiring daily walks and playtime but not excessive amounts of physical activity.

Health Considerations: What to Expect from Your Cavapoo Puppy’s Health

As with any breed, Cavapoos are prone to certain health issues. Here are a few things to keep in mind as you prepare for your new puppy’s arrival:

* Mitral Valve Disease: This is a common heart condition that affects many Cavalier King Charles Spaniels, and can also affect Cavapoos. Symptoms include coughing, fatigue, and difficulty breathing.
* Patellar Luxation: This is a condition where the kneecap slips out of place, causing pain and discomfort. Symptoms include limping, stiffness, and difficulty walking.
* Eye Problems: Cavapoos are prone to eye problems such as cataracts, progressive retinal atrophy, and cherry eye. Regular eye exams are essential to catch any issues early on.

Grooming 101: How to Keep Your Cavapoo Puppy’s Coat Looking Its Best

Cavapoos have a low-shedding coat that requires regular grooming to prevent matting and tangling. Here are a few tips to keep your Cavapoo puppy’s coat looking its best:

* Brush regularly: Use a slicker brush or a pin brush to remove tangles and mats from your Cavapoo’s coat.
* Bathe regularly: Cavapoos require regular bathing to keep their coat clean and healthy. Use a mild shampoo and conditioner, and avoid bathing too frequently.
* Trim regularly: Cavapoos require regular trimming to prevent overgrowth and keep their coat looking its best. You can trim your Cavapoo’s coat yourself, or take them to a professional groomer.
